Hearts & Minds Challenge

What's On 4 Me is delighted to support the Hearts and Minds Challenge by promoting their Challenges and Events across the whole of the UK. 

Hearts And Minds Challenge was set up to raise funds and provide services to help children born with congenital heart defects and to support families living with autism.

For 2011, The Hearts and Minds Challenge Team are holding charity fundraising events in aid of Irish Autism Action, The Royal Manchester Children’s Hospital (Cardiology Department) and Families Connected - organisations which carry out wonderful work to benefit sick and challenged children throughout the United Kingdom and Ireland.

In 2010, Hearts and Minds donated over £25,000 to Charities, including Christie's Hospital, Manchester.  With your help, they can do this again in 2011.  Please see the list of this year's Challenges and JOIN IN to help raise money for such a worthy cause!!

The National Garden Scheme (NGS)

 

What's On 4 Me is delighted to support the National Garden Scheme (NGS) and we promote each of their gardens across the UK.

 

NGS is a registered charity and every year NGS gardens across England and Wales welcome over half a million visitors. Most gardens which open for the NGS are privately owned and open just a few times each year. Some gardens open as part of a group with the whole community involved.

 

Since 1927, NGS has raised almost £42 million to support charities; £25 million in the last 10 years. 

 

The NGS is Macmillan Cancer Support's biggest single donor, donating over £11.6 million and funding 130 Macmillan services, such as nursing posts, financial advice, and counselling, helping thousands of people affected by cancer. Support to Marie Curie Cancer Care funds the Marie Curie Nursing Service, providing free high quality nursing care giving people with terminal illness the choice of dying at home, supported by their families.

 

The NGS donations allow Crossroads to support working carers. In 2008 the NGS assisted Help the Hospices with funding towards training for nurses and hospice staff, so they can give the best possible care. The NGS keeps up its tradition of funding nursing care through The Queen’s Nursing Institute. Our donation to The Royal Fund for Gardeners’ Children supports orphaned and needy horticulturist’s children. With the NGS support, Perennial – Gardeners’ Royal Benevolent Society, helps people from the gardening trades who are in need. The NGS donation to The National Trust helps to train the heritage gardeners of the future.
